Limited edition copies came packaged in a hard box with a map of Kong Studios, exclusive sticker sheet and a 52-page reprint of the original promotional booklet released in limited quantities three years prior. The DVD itself follows a small storyline. You are a police investigator sent to check out Kong Studios due to strange goings on. The studios look in a reasonably good state, which would change dramatically for Phase Two. If you wait in a room for too long, you will get attacked and die. The DVD predominantly follows a cartoon style, although some elements have 3D aspects to them.

  • Hey! Our Toys Have Arrived – The band is sitting on the couch,bored, staring at their model toys. 2D says that they are useless, saying that his head doesn't wobble like the toy. Russel grabs hold of 2D's neck and shakes it, revealing that it does. Noodle is amazed, while Murdoc encourages him to do it again.

  • The Game of Death – Russel and Noodle spar in a short sequence serving as an obvious homage to the movie Game of Death

  • The Eel – Murdoc awakens from his sleep to the sound of incessant banging, dressed only in his underwear and with a massive hangover, only to find 2D with a mallet and an eel, trying to knock it out. Murdoc tells him to stop, but 2D explains that Russel wanted him to knock it out so he can cook it. When Murdoc yells at him again to stop the banging, 2D announces that he can't catch it, because it's so slippery, and can't think of any other way to knock it out. Murdoc then grabs hold of the eel, and takes it to the oven where he wants to 'melt its face.' 2D is worried that he'll mess up and get burned, and begins to bite his nails. Russel then walks in, asking where his eel is. Murdoc says that it feels 'eel (ill)

  • Fancy Dress – The Gorillaz are taking a Halloween photo. Murdoc focuses the camera on them, and runs back to pose. Russel thinks Murdoc shouldn't go dressing up as a Nazi, because he has an appreciation for clothes.

Release details

The DVD was released in various countries in November 2002.
